Duties and Role:

Under the direction of ESOC Ops Coord Section Head, the incumbent will perform duties such as the following:

  • Supporting all areas of the ESOC, as part of a functional team;
  • Supporting Incident Management process, dispatching incidents to the relevant technical elements for resolution and performing operational impact assessment determining services affected and users impacted;
  • Providing technical level 1 support and assistance for LAN / WAN (data and voice);
  • Monitoring, controlling and conducting first and second level of troubleshooting of all data systems and services in support of all NCI Agency customers and NATO missions. Administrates data and services monitoring and control platforms for optimum performance for use by the ESOC personnel;
  • Responsible for co-ordination with internal and external agencies to restore networks and communication services;
  • Assists in the direction and co-ordination of corrective action to regional and other control activities in the event of failure or degradation in any of the networks;
  • Utilises automatic data processing devices and tools within the ESOC and uses all available centralized service management tools to restore all services availability and quality at the agreed levels;
  • Follows senior guidance and established processes, cooperating when requested, to its development and improvement;
  • Participates in the development and delivery of the required on- the-job training to other technicians;
  • Propose, prepare, verify, and maintain services and systems documentation, to include; operational advice notices and level 1 documentation, accounting for interface standards and procedures;
  • If required, work in a shift pattern to provide 24/7 coverage;
  • Work on own initiative with limited supervision, may lead others as required;
  • Working and training with other business areas;
  • Deputize for higher grade staff, if required;
  • Perform other duties as may be required
Requirements
Skill, Knowledge & Experience:

  • The candidate must have a currently active NATO SECRET security clearance
  • Higher vocational training in a relevant discipline with 2 years post-related experience. Or a secondary educational qualification with 4 years post-related experience;
  • Prior experience in technical support and assistance for networking, WAN and voice systems;
  • Very good understanding of telecommunications / network / information technology solutions & products;
  • CCNA certified;
  • At least 2 years’ experience with, and knowledge of, Local Area Networks/Wide Area Networks (LAN/WAN)/Telecommunications provider networks and services delivery based on NOKIA Service and Service Access Routers (SR/SAR), and Cisco routers and switches;
  • Experience in service management (i.e. Incident, problem management, etc.) and customer support focused approach in a control centre environment and experience in management and use of related toolsets (e.g. ITSM);
  • Experience in roles requiring the ability to handle multiple incidents simultaneously while adapting to constantly changing requirements

Desirable Experience and Education:

  • Strong analytical, organization, multitasking and prioritization skills;
  • Technical leadership experience;
  • Previous experience working in a Network Operations Centre (OC) / Service Operations Centre;
  • ITIL Foundation;
  • Prior experience of working in an international environment comprising both military and civilian elements;
  • Knowledge of NATO responsibilities and organization, including ACO and ACT
